Department Profile The WM and U.S. Banks 1L Financial Crimes Risk Team is embedded within the Firm’s business line. It is responsible for identifying, assessing, and escalating potential money laundering and reputational risk issues associated with higher risk client types. The WM and U.S. Banks 1L Financial Crimes Risk Team is considered the first line of defense and supports the onboarding, enhanced due diligence, and negative news processes for Morgan Stanley. Primary Responsibilities The Financial Crimes Procedure Governance AVP will provide support to the Financial Crimes Risk team in governing first line financial crimes-related procedures.
